Introduction In the landscape of modern education, the intersection of neuroscience and pedagogy has created a fertile ground for innovation. Few authors have navigated this intersection as successfully as Dr. Ranko Rajović. A specialist in internal medicine and neurophysiology, and a long-time collaborator with UNICEF, Rajović did not approach writing as a mere academic exercise, but as a necessity to address a growing crisis in child development. While he has authored several works, his magnum opus—most commonly referred to as the NTC Learning System (or NTC Sistem Učenja)—stands as a seminal text. It challenges traditional rote learning methods, proposing instead a scientifically grounded methodology designed to unlock the cognitive potential of every child. This essay explores the core themes of Rajović’s work, analyzing the biological imperatives of his method and its profound implications for educational systems in the 21st century.

The Neuroscientific Foundation: The Biological Imperative for Play The central thesis of Rajović’s writing is that modern educational systems often ignore the biological needs of the developing brain. In his books, Rajović argues that for millions of years, the human brain evolved through specific stimuli: running, climbing, searching for food, and avoiding predators. He terms these activities "biological stimuli." However, in the modern, sedentary world—dominated by screens and passive entertainment—children are deprived of these essential inputs.

Rajović explains that the lack of physical coordination, balance, and spatial orientation activities leads to insufficient development of the cerebellum and vestibular system. This, in turn, creates a neurological deficit that manifests as poor concentration, hyperactivity, and learning difficulties. His books do not merely diagnose this problem; they provide a prescription. By reintegrating complex physical movements (like juggling, balance exercises, and fine motor skill tasks) into early education, Rajović posits that we can create the physiological conditions necessary for higher-order thinking. The Critique of Rote Learning Implicit throughout Rajović’s writing is a sharp critique of "factory model" education. He challenges the efficiency of rote memorization (the "banking model" of education). In his view, a child who memorizes a poem but does not understand the metaphors, or a child who memorizes capital cities without understanding geography, is not learning—they are merely storing dead data.

His books provide a stark contrast: learning through understanding. He posits that when a child discovers a solution through logic and association, the brain releases dopamine, strengthening the neural connection. When a child is forced to memorize without context, the learning is fragile and easily forgotten. By focusing on how the brain learns rather than what it should learn, Rajović’s work empowers educators to facilitate deep, lasting knowledge.

Global Impact and Implementation The significance of Rajović’s books lies not just in theory, but in application. His works serve as manuals that have been translated into multiple languages and implemented in schools across Europe. The NTC Learning System is currently used in kindergartens and primary schools in countries like Slovenia, Croatia, Serbia, and Montenegro, often with the support of educational ministries.

Furthermore, the book addresses parents as much as teachers. Rajović democratizes neuroscience, taking complex concepts like neuroplasticity and myelination and translating them into practical advice for the living room. He encourages parents to replace passive toys with active play, arguing that a child's intellectual fate is largely determined by the quality of stimulation they receive in the first seven years of life.
